The Ultimate Silly Song Countdown (2001)

The Ultimate Silly Song Countdown is the third Silly Song compilation. The premise is counting down the Top Ten Silly Songs as decided by the show's viewers and is hosted by The Pirates Who Don't Do Anything. Big Idea launched a campaign to collect and tally votes from fans via mail and internet for this purpose. The episode was released on September 15, 2001 on DVD and VHS.
